Special Considerations for Emergency Water Damage Cleanup in Commercial Kitchens in Atlanta, GA

Commercial kitchens are the heart of restaurants, catering facilities, and food service establishments - Need emergency water cleanup in Atlanta, GA?. When water damage strikes these spaces, it presents unique challenges and considerations that require specialized expertise

Here, we delve into the specific concerns and strategies involved in emergency water damage cleanup in commercial kitchens:

1. Food Safety Concerns:

The safety of food products is paramount. Water damage can compromise the integrity of stored food, leading to potential health hazards. It's crucial to evaluate and address food safety issues immediately.

2. Equipment Damage:

Commercial kitchens are equipped with specialized and expensive appliances. Water damage can cause electrical issues, corrosion, and operational problems. Experts must assess and repair or replace damaged equipment.

5 FAQs About Emergency Water Damage Cleanup in Atlanta

Here are five frequently asked questions related to emergency water damage cleanup:

  1. Can my restaurant continue to operate during water damage cleanup in the kitchen?

Depending on the extent of the damage and safety considerations, it may be possible to continue limited operations, but it's typically safer to temporarily close during cleanup.

  1. How can I protect my kitchen equipment during water damage?

Turn off electricity to the affected area to prevent damage to equipment and appliances. Contact professionals to assess and repair any damage.

  1. Is it safe to use food stored in a commercial kitchen after water damage?

Food safety is paramount. It's essential to evaluate food products' condition and safety based on factors like temperature, packaging integrity, and potential contamination.

  1. How quickly should I address water damage in my commercial kitchen to prevent mold growth?

Prompt action is crucial. Mold can start to develop within 24-48 hours in the right conditions. Swift water extraction and thorough drying are essential.

  1. Will my insurance cover the cost of emergency water damage cleanup in my commercial kitchen?

Most commercial property insurance policies cover water damage cleanup, but coverage may vary. Document the damage and consult your insurance provider for guidance.

Atlanta, Georgia, often referred to as the "Capital of the South," is a vibrant and dynamic city known for its rich history, cultural diversity, and thriving economy. Founded in 1837 as a transportation hub at the intersection of two railroad lines, Atlanta played a significant role during the Civil War as a major supply center for the Confederate army and was famously burned down by Union General William T. Sherman during his March to the Sea, an event that marked a turning point in the war. Rising from its ashes, Atlanta became a symbol of the New South, focusing on economic development and modernization, and later played a pivotal role in the Civil Rights Movement, being the hometown of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. and the site of numerous key events. Today, Atlanta is home to many points of interest, including the Martin Luther King Jr. National Historical Park, where visitors can explore the civil rights leader's childhood home and the church where he preached, and the Atlanta History Center, which offers insights into the city's past with exhibits on the Civil War and Southern history. Another notable site is the World of Coca-Cola, an interactive museum that chronicles the history of the iconic beverage brand founded in Atlanta in 1886. For sports enthusiasts, the city boasts several professional sports teams, including the Atlanta Braves (MLB), the Atlanta Falcons (NFL), and the Atlanta Hawks (NBA), with state-of-the-art facilities like Truist Park and Mercedes-Benz Stadium hosting numerous games and events. Nature lovers can enjoy the Atlanta Botanical Garden, a stunning 30-acre attraction featuring themed gardens, a conservatory, and a canopy walk through the treetops, while Piedmont Park offers a green oasis in the heart of the city, perfect for picnics, festivals, and outdoor activities. The Georgia Aquarium, one of the largest in the world, provides an awe-inspiring experience with its diverse marine life, including whale sharks, beluga whales, and manta rays. For a taste of Atlanta's culinary scene, neighborhoods like Midtown, Buckhead, and the Old Fourth Ward are brimming with a variety of restaurants, from Southern comfort food to international cuisine, reflecting the city's multicultural makeup. Shopping enthusiasts will find plenty to explore at Ponce City Market, a historic building repurposed into a mixed-use development featuring trendy shops, eateries, and a rooftop amusement park. Additionally, Atlanta's vibrant arts scene is highlighted by institutions like the High Museum of Art, which houses an extensive collection of classic and contemporary works, and the Fox Theatre, an iconic venue that hosts Broadway shows, concerts, and other performances. With a bustling nightlife, a calendar filled with festivals and events, and a community that prides itself on hospitality and innovation, Atlanta offers a unique blend of Southern charm and modern sophistication, making it a must-visit destination in the United States.
